Project Sponge Timeline

Work on this project started way back in 2020 and will continue until 2027.
Below you’ll find key milestones, showing what has already happened, what is going on right now, and what we plan to achieve in future.

1st December 2020
Project application

The lengthy application for funding begins

1st April 2021
Funding awarded

Funding was awarded and we were given the green light to develop the project.

1st November 2022
Business case

The full business case is developed, partners assembled, and we get approval on our approach – so we can get started.

1st January 2023
Planning

Teams are assembled and planning for Project Sponge begins in earnest.

9th January 2023
Funding formally allocated

Formal allocation of the £7.5m grant is awarded.

1st October 2023
Chalvey Flood Action Group

The Chalvey FAG is re-formed with local residents, to support those in the area who have experienced flooding and make a plan for possible solutions.

11th May 2024
FPN Launch

Our first FPN Launch welcomes residents to Manor Park Community Centre to talk all things climate and nature.

8th August 2024
River Restoration – Godolphin Park

The feasiblity study begins and monitoring of the area around the river in Godolphin is underway

1st September 2024
SuDS at Farnham Road

Procurement begins for the main contractor, and designs are drawn up for Sustainable Drainage Systems.

16th October 2024
HCB Flood Action Group

The Flood Action Plan for  Huntercombe, Cippenham and Burnham is updated with details of the residents flooding.

12th November 2024
River Restoration – Godolphin Park

Options are selected for feasible ways to restore the river, and consultation with the community can begin to decide on the most appropriate solution.

14th November 2024
Chalvey Flood Action Group

Walkover at Newbury Way, with the Chalvey flood action group – where the residents discussed solutions on Newbury Way and Stabmonk Park

17th December 2024
Chalvey Flood Action Group

The Flood Action Plan for Chalvey is created, solutions developed and shortlisted.

Chalvey Flood Action Group

Upcoming solutions for Chalvey in the local area are discussed with the group

  • water butts for each residents Property
  • de-silting of Newbury Stream (2nd image attached)
  • rain gardens to be added at the end of the road
  • gilling on Newbury Stream
  • attenuation pond to be discussed in Stabmonk Park
